Transaction 85fe1fb695f3cea13474c017a02bc0931666da1efe47c2bcbffc4c6ef09b2d88

1 Input
2 Outputs
  • 85fe1fb695f3cea13474c017a02bc0931666da1efe47c2bcbffc4c6ef09b2d88:0
  • value  58068438
    address  36WLJfFwdrmkDVD4HWfUSSyQQUdaZPkZK6
  • 85fe1fb695f3cea13474c017a02bc0931666da1efe47c2bcbffc4c6ef09b2d88:1
  • value  1478885653
    address  bc1qmnvc7gv9ydrq5fssl072qzd60rk3hcqzmcjtmz